Common questions

Is CCW free?

Yes. The Standard edition is a free download from Rockwell and needs no activation to program a Micro800; the Developer edition adds features such as UDFB debugging.

Do I need a Micro800?

No. The Micro800 Simulator runs the logic modules; wiring, analog, HSC and motion are best on a Micro820 trainer, which is inexpensive.

Micro800 versus MicroLogix?

MicroLogix is discontinued and file-based; Micro800 is its replacement with IEC languages and UDFBs. The migration module shows the converter.
